		<title>SharePoint 2010 as it exists today</title>
		<link>http://someguywitha.com/2009/10/19/sharepoint-2010-as-it-exists-today/</link>
		<comments>http://someguywitha.com/2009/10/19/sharepoint-2010-as-it-exists-today/#comments</comments>
		<pubDate>Mon, 19 Oct 2009 21:20:36 +0000</pubDate>
		<dc:creator>James</dc:creator>
				<category><![CDATA[Personal]]></category>

		<guid isPermaLink="false">http://someguywitha.com/2009/10/19/sharepoint-2010-as-it-exists-today/</guid>
		<description><![CDATA[Although its not shipping yet – Sharepoint 2010 is an extremely hot topic this week in Las Vegas – no pun intended. It made top 5 trends on Twitter this morning as more than 15,000 tweets went out of the Keynote address.&#160;&#160; Here are some of the highlights as I saw them. Search – Now [...]]]></description>
			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Although its not shipping yet – Sharepoint 2010 is an extremely hot topic this week in Las Vegas – no pun intended.</p>
<p>It made top 5 trends on Twitter this morning as more than 15,000 tweets went out of the Keynote address.&#160;&#160; Here are some of the highlights as I saw them.</p>
<p>Search – Now scalable and recoverable without a single point of failure.</p>
<p>Development – Integrated with Visual Studio 2010 allows building deployments and deployment from within the VS UI.&#160; Developer dashboard built into sharepoint.&#160; Sandboxing that allows what can be deployed and when.</p>
<p>Data Services – Bind live SQL data as site content types</p>
<p>Governance – Content types and Meta data traverse sites, site collections, web apps and farms.&#160;&#160; Inhernent tages, ratings and Social Networking tie ins</p>
<p>UI – Ribbon bar, Live oin browser <acronym class="uttAcronym" title="what you see is what you get">WYSIWYG</acronym> site editing</p>
<p>Upgrade – Simplified and fixed major SNAFUs from the 2007 bsituation where site owners get to choose when they get the new features and UI</p>

		<title>Application Quick window swap</title>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Here&#8217;s a cool feature I found by accident this morning in Windows 7.   It only applies if you have a multi-monitor configuration and I&#8217;m not sure if its a Vista feature or not.  Select any application and Press Shift-WindowsKey-Left Arrow or right arrow and the entire window moves from one monitor to another.  Supper easy to re-organize your overall desktop or of you monitors are different resolutions to see more or less of the application.</p>]]></content:encoded>
